## Rate limiting — Gatewick internal API gateway

When clients report 429 responses, first confirm the limit bucket involved: per-team quotas are enforced at the gateway, per-endpoint limits at the service layer. Quota overrides are stored in the limits table and take effect within one minute of being written; no restart is required. Do not raise a quota without sign-off from the owning team. To inspect or update override rows, connect to the limits database using the connection string below.

database URL for bahop-yagep: mssql://sildor_svc:35ha7jz@db-fb6d.nelvrodyn.example:5432/casath

# Pagination config — Lanternfish Public API
#
# Welcome aboard. All list endpoints are cursor-paginated; offset params
# were removed in v3. PAGE_SIZE_DEFAULT=25 and PAGE_SIZE_MAX=100 are hard
# caps enforced at the gateway, not per-route. Cursors are opaque — never
# parse them client-side or in tests. Raising PAGE_SIZE_MAX needs a perf
# review first. Cursors are signed before leaving the service, and the
# signing secret is set on the line directly below.

vault entry, yagef-bahop: COURIER_KEY29=5cc62eb51255862256337c33c5be9

### v3.2.0 — Setting renamed in Fabrikelle

The test-data factory library Fabrikelle has renamed its seeding configuration key for clarity; the old name is deprecated and will be removed in v4.0. Release managers should update every pipeline env file before promoting builds, since both names cannot coexist. After removing the deprecated entry from `factory.env`, insert the replacement line in its place:

vault entry, hahaf-tahop: VAULT_KEY3=84f

## Build Provenance: Shalecrest Tile Cache Layer

Every artifact for the tile-rendering cache layer is built by the Shalecrest pipeline from a tagged commit, with the source tree hashed before and after vendoring. Reviewers verifying a binary should confirm the attestation bundle lists the same compiler version and cache eviction config as the merge request. Reproducing locally requires the pinned toolchain image. When comparing artifacts, match against the provenance record whose trace token is recorded directly below.

session token of kahog-bahif = htk9_f63daec35